Puyo vs Tsetserleg Climate & Distance Between

Mongolia flag
  • The distance between Puyo, Ecuador and Tsetserleg, Mongolia is approximately 14,906 km or 9,263 mi.
  • To reach Puyo in this distance one would set out from Tsetserleg bearing 359.2°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Puyo bearing 180.6° or S .
  • Puyo has a tropical rainforest climate (Af) whereas Tsetserleg has a boreal subarctic climate with dry winters (Dwc).
  • Puyo is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Tsetserleg is in or near the subpolar wet tundra bi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 20.6 °C (37.1°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 27.6 °C (49.7°F) less in Puyo.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 4046.7 mm (159.3 in) more which is equivalent to 4046.7 l/m² (99.32 US gal/ft²) or 40,467,000 l/ha (4,326,191 US gal/ac) more. About 14 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 32° higher in Puyo than in Tsetserleg.
